DUTIES ANDRESPONSIBILITIES:

1.Provide donor satisfaction through appropriate interaction and responsivenessto donor needs.

2.Determine donor suitability by evaluating normal healthy donors forplasmapheresis procedures and immunizations that meet the criteria of normalplasma donors in accordance with DCOPs, the FDA, OSHA, CLIA and cGMP andCompany policies as well as educational experience.

3.Explain informed consents for plasmapheresis and immunization to donorsincluding a description of the plasmapheresis procedure, hazards, potentialadverse reactions, and specific immunization programs.

4.Answer and discuss any donor questions and ensure that the donor is given a clearopportunity to refuse participation.

5.Perform physical examinations for donors and review accumulated data in atimely manner to confirm established donor suitability.

6.Assist in performing the following duties in the Donor Room as necessary: completeplasmapheresis and whole blood procedures; ensure donor safety and monitor forreactions, encourage donor's return visits by maintaining a cheerful andfriendly attitude; ensure accurate documentation on the donor chart.

7.Supervise or personally provide for the immediate needs of a donor experiencingan acute, untoward reaction to plasmapheresis or immunization.

8.Administer immunizations following DCOP's and manufacturers insert; monitorresponses.

9.As necessary, provide appropriate and confidential counseling to unacceptabledonors.

10.Maintain the Center's emergency medical kit and equipment in accordance withDCOP's to ensure that equipment is up to date and functioning properly.

11.Review test results and consult with Center physician on any unusual, abnormal,or elevated test results and non-routine situations in addition to all medicalincidents which must also be reviewed by Center physician.
